5种杀虫剂对德国小蠊的半数致死浓度及其在饵剂中的应用

关键词:
半数致死浓度(LC50);德国小蠊;饵剂
摘  要:
[目的]测定5种杀虫剂对德国小蠊的半数致死浓度(LC_(50))及以LC_(50)值为基础浓度在饵剂中的应用效果。[方法]采用点滴法测定药剂的LC_(50)值、参照GB/T 13917.7—2009进行室内药效测定及现场药效试验采用粘捕法进行密度测定。[结果]氟虫腈、毒死蜱、残杀威、氟虫胺和吡虫啉对德国小蠊的LC_(50)值分别为71.82、806.78、1361.52、7087.67、7874.56 mg/L。以LC_(50)值为基础浓度制定的0.01%氟虫腈饵剂、0.1%毒死蜱饵剂、0.2%残杀威饵剂、1%氟虫胺饵剂和1%吡虫啉饵剂对德国小蠊的室内药效试验结果显示,8 d内死亡率均大于94.44%。现场防治试验结果显示,第30天的密度下降率分别为100.00%、95.13%、98.67%、100.00%和100.00%。[结论]以5种杀虫剂LC_(50)值为基础浓度配制的饵剂对德国小蠊具有很好的室内药效和现场防治效果,LC_(50)是制定德国小蠊饵剂的基础浓度。

Application Research of the Median Lethal Concentration of 5 Insecticides in the Bait against Blattella germanica

关键词:
the median lethal concentration(LC50);;Blattella germanica;;bait
摘  要:
[Aims] The aim of this study was to determine the median lethal concentration(LC_(50)) of 5 insecticides on adults of Blattella germanica and to test baits efficacy in LC_(50) in laboratory bioassay and field trials. [Methods] LC_(50) were determined by topical application methods. Methods of laboratory bioassay were based on GB/T 13917.7—2009.Field tests were made at 5 sites to evaluate the effects of the baits application by sticky trap catches. [Results] The LC_(50) of fipronil, chlorphrifos, propoxur, sulfluramid and imidacloprid against B. germanica were 71.82, 806.78, 1361.52,7087.67 and 7874.56 mg/L respectively. The mortality of B. germanica were higher than 94.44% after 8 days after treatment with each type of baits in 0.01% fipronil, 0.1% chlorphrifos, 0.2% propoxur, 1% sulfluramid and 1%imidacloprid. The density reduction were 100.00, 95.13, 98.67, 100.00 and 100.00% respectively after 30 days in the field control. [Conclusions] The baits application in LC_(50) of 5 insecticides had remarkable efficacy against B.germanica both in laboratory and field. The LC_(50) could be the basal concentration of the bait formulation against B.germanica.
